 Electric slide switch having sliding contact with cleaning action

Miniature electrical switches having a sliding cleaning action, and utilizing a U-shaped bridging element with a detent projection for engagement in between and in contact with adjacent terminals and simultaneously providing electrical connection and detent action. The bridging element may have a curved bottom; it tilts backwardly as the bottom slides forwardly over a terminal, and subsequently is tilted forwardly by the recess trailing wall. An alternative element has a rounded off leading corner, rocks over a terminal, engages the adjacent terminal, and subsequently is tilted backwardly. The limiting position is unstable and the "on" position provides a cleaner interface.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ION In FIG.
1 a miniature slide-action switch 10 having a simple "on-off" action comprises a housing formed of a base portion 11, which constitutes a wall of the housing in accordance with the present invention, and a cover portion 12, a pair of spaced-apart fixed terminals 13 and 14 secured in the base portion 11 and having upturned ends 15 and 16 for engagement with a bridging element 17 contained within a recess 18 in the lower surface of a switch operating member, or slider, 19 disposed within the switch.
It will be understood that the terminals 13, 14 are upstanding for the purposes of the present invention.
The terminals have leadouts projecting downwardly through the base portion 11.
The leadouts are on 0.
3 in centres.
For ease of assembly, the upper portion 12a of the cover and the base portion 11 are together constituted by a single unit insertable into the remainder of the cover 12.
The slider 19 has an upwardly extending head portion 20 protruding through an elongate aperture 21 in the top of the cover portion 12.
To assist identification of the desired movement for a given "on" or "off" condition of the switch, the head portion 20 has projecting portions 22 and 23 of which portion 22 is pointed and portion 23 has a flat, blunt free end.
The portions 22 and 23 are integrally moulded with the remainder of slider 19 from a coloured plastics material.
The cover portion 12 is formed of a plastics material having a contrasting colour to that of the slider 19.
The switch is rendered "on" when the slider is pushed in the direction of the pointed portion 22 (see FIG.
5), and the pointed portion 22 is then seen in contrast to the underlying top surface of the cover portion 12.
This indicates that the switch is in the "on" condition.
To put the switch into an "off" condition, the slider is moved in the opposite direction, i.
e.
in the direction of the blunt portion 23.
The "off" condition is shown in FIG.
